Property Details for 3/71-73 Station Rd, Deer Park

3/71-73 Station Rd, Deer Park is a 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om Townhouse with 1 parking spaces and was built in 2014. The property has a land size of 106m2 and floor size of 90m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2021.

About Deer Park 3023

The size of Deer Park is approximately 8.6 square kilometres. It has 30 parks covering nearly 9.8% of total area. The population of Deer Park in 2016 was 18126 people. By 2021 the population was 18145 showing a population growth of 0.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Deer Park is 30-39 years. Households in Deer Park are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Deer Park work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 66.50% of the homes in Deer Park were owner-occupied compared with 66.30% in 2016.

Deer Park has 7,671 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Deer Park have seen a 18.02%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 18.61% increase. As at 30 April 2026:

  • The median value for Houses in Deer Park is $723,710 while the median value for Units is $557,583.
  • Houses have a median rent of $500 while Units have a median rent of $470.
